Structural Safety and Load Protection
When evaluating a charging station, users should first consider structural integrity and electrical load management. A reliable system must withstand frequent operation while protecting internal components from overheating, short circuits, or voltage fluctuations. In this context, the ac floor mounted EV charger option used by many facilities highlights the importance of stable anchoring and stress-resistant housings. These structural features help reduce environmental interference, especially in locations such as parking areas, residential quarters, and commercial plazas. Fault Detection and User Protection
A modern ac floor stand charger should also include intelligent monitoring that detects leakage current, abnormal temperature rise, or grounding issues. These functions help prevent unsafe operation while giving users clear notifications during charging. For public areas like transportation hubs, stations, docks, and highway service centers, automatic cut-off systems are an essential layer of protection.
